Property and construction advisory firm, Jones Melling, has opened its fourth UK office, in the heart of the Lake District.
The firm, which specialises in commercial and residential building surveying, quantity surveying and project management, has located its Cumbria office at Low House Business Centre in Windermere.
Jones Melling advises clients across the UK and its move to the Lake District follows a period of sustained growth in the Lake District region.
Gary Melling, co-founder and director of Jones Melling, said: “We already have a strong and growing client base in the region and a number of close partnerships with other professionals such as architects and solicitors. The opening of a dedicated office is a natural progression for us.
“As a World Heritage Site, the Lake District has some of the most unique built and natural environments in the world. Our reputation as a specialist in vernacular buildings and property projects in heritage and conservation regions has seen us secure more instructions from people buying, selling, renovating or investing in properties in the region.
“We have also grown our presence in the holiday property market, advising buy-to-let investors and leisure operators.”
Jones Melling’s client base in the region includes homes owners, second home owners, property investors, estate agents, holiday property operators and solicitors, as well as commercial businesses.

Jones Melling employs 19 staff and has additional offices in Chester, London and Preston.
